ASP.Net中缓存主要分为:
1、页面缓存
2、数据源缓存(ObjectDataSource缓存,讨论略)
3、数据缓存
---------------------------------------------------------------------------------------------------------------------------
实现方式:
1、页面缓存
<!--1 -->
<!-- 在.net页面上端加上outputcache 标签其中Duration设置缓存持续时间-->
<%@ OutputCache Duration="20" VaryByParam="none" %>
<!--2-->
<!-- VaryByParam 根据参数设置缓存 ,根据Id参数变化产生缓存,也可为“*”不同参数就建立不同缓存-->
<%@ OutputCache Duration="20" VaryByParam="id" %>